D. E. Shaw Research, LLC Patent Filings

D. E. Shaw Research, LLC

Patent Applications and Registrations

Patent applications and USPTO patent grants for D. E. Shaw Research, LLC.The latest application filed is for "molecular graph generation from structural features using an artificial neural network".
